    Applications Specialist

    Function: Global Security Operations- Security Systems & Technology

    Reports to: Manager, Security Applications

    Role Overview

    The Applications Specialist is the senior technical lead for security applications supporting new

    builds, expansions, and relocations from Security Go Live (SGL) through First Day of Business

    (FDOB). This role owns end-to-end delivery: leading the team's day-to-day activities, driving

    projects to successful completion, defining core security policies and documentation procedures,

    and serving as the escalation point for complex access control, video management, intercom, and key

    management issues across a mid-to-large enterprise environment.

    Alongside deep hands-on technical ownership, this role carries people-leadership, project

    management, and cross-functional stakeholder accountability.

    Core Responsibilities

    Leadership & Delivery Ownership

    Lead the team's day-to-day activities and drive projects to successful completion.

    Document and execute system changes.

    Effectively prioritize workload, tasks, and projects for oneself and for the team.

    Learn subject matter quickly and immediately apply that knowledge to implement a responsible plan or decision.

    Support the business outside of regular business hours when required.

    Client, Policy & Vendor Management

    Define core security policies and documentation procedures.

    Communicate effectively with clients to identify needs and evaluate alternative business

    solutions in partnership with project management.

    Continually seek opportunities to increase internal client satisfaction and deepen client relationships; manage client expectations effectively.

    Interface with vendors, including opening work orders for hardware malfunctions.

    Partner with other teams on system outages and planned maintenance.

    Technical Delivery & Systems Support

    Support programming, commissioning, and driving new build projects to SGL and FDOB.

    Coordinate with partner teams to obtain network and Archibus information.

    Provide system support to Integrators/LSPs in the field across Access Control, Video Management Systems, Intercoms, and Key Management.

    Project-manage Integrator/LSP field resources, coordinating testing and commissioning against an aggressive build schedule.

    Communicate across technology partners, Project Leads, and external Integrator field teams.

    Enforce and follow documented installation standards and New Builds processes- DHCP reservations, MAC whitelisting, load sheets, and related documentation.

    Assist with basic network troubleshooting as it relates to security systems and technology.

    Maintain and patch applications; work with network administration and hardware technicians.

    Provide occasional PC/Mac hardware and software support to end users via phone or email.

    Apply field troubleshooting techniques for low-voltage systems (ground faults, shorts, multimeter and other test equipment).

    Qualifications

    Experience

    5-7+ years of experience in Security Systems Technology (Intercoms, Key Management, Integrator/LSP resources, etc.).

    2+ years of experience as a Lead, Supervisor, or Manager.

    Direct project management experience and demonstrated team leadership skill sets.

    Minimum of 5 years of hands-on experience in a mid-to-large enterprise environment (20+ sites).

    Troubleshooting of security devices and basic installation understanding of security technology.

    Completed technical training or equivalent field experience.

    Skills

    Strong analytical and critical thinking skills, with a heavy focus on troubleshooting and process-of-elimination problem solving.

    Strong written and verbal communication skills.

    Exceptional professionalism and customer-service orientation, motivated by customer satisfaction.

    Passionate about technology and networking, with the ability to learn and develop independently.

    Agile, with a strong sense of urgency.

    Systems

    Proficient with Software House CCure 9000, Genetec, and physical security hardware (access control panels, IP cameras, sensors, electric locks, and network-based equipment).

    Proficient in the process for Final Test and Acceptance of security systems and handover.

    Comprehensive knowledge of Software House/CCure supported hardware (iStar panels, REX, card readers, locks, door contacts) and Commend Intercom Systems.

    Understanding of how security hardware interacts with network/IP.

    Comprehensive knowledge of Windows (most security applications are Windows-dependent).

    Proficient in Microsoft Outlook (Windows, Mac) and Microsoft Office Suite.

    Task Management & Administration

    Accountable for proper administration of assigned tasks, including documentation, proper closure with root cause analysis, incident profiling, tagging, and appropriate escalation.

    Education

    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Statistics, Math, Engineering, or Business, and/or 5+ years of relevant work experience in the field.

    Program-Specific Requirements

    Access Control Software: Software House CCure 9000 or equivalent certification in access control and video systems.

    Video Management Systems: Genetec.

    Physical Security Hardware: demonstrated proficiency.

    Network certifications preferred.

    Additional

    Ability to work outside of regular business hours to support business needs.

    Since our inception in 1997, our clients have benefited from more efficient operations and a renewed focus on employee development and business innovation. When founder, Prem Chand, started Milestone Technologies, Inc. he aimed to solve the growing problem of IT Relocation for Silicon Valley businesses. Today, with more than 2,000 employees serving a substantial client base of over 200 companies worldwide, we are following our mission of revolutionizing the way IT is deployed around the globe.
